Fed.High Court Judgement: Kogi state Govt appeals state of execution.

The Kogi State Government has applied for a state of execution on the Federal High Court Judgement that last week granted the Attah Igala overlord over Ajaokuta, Lokoja and Kogi LGAs.

Recalled that Justice Okoro D.U of the Federal High Court Lokoja had in a Judgement on a matter brought before the court by the Attah Igala vs the Federal Government declared Ajaokuta, Lokoja, Kogi LGAs as part of the territory of Igala Kingdom and under the Jurisdiction of the Attah Igala.

Similarly, the court awarded a cost of N10 billion Naira as compensation to be paid to Igala Kingdom for Illegally operating on her soil without royalties for years after ceeding the territory to the queen of England and Ajayi Crowther in 1841.

The judgement which has generated controversy amongst the affected areas and the state in general is to be arrested through a notice by the government seeking for a stay of execution.

The state government aside the stay of execution has also indicated it interest to challenge the judgement, consequently has filed an appeal.

The notice seeking to stay execution filed by the Attorney General of the state was disclosed by a top government source who plead for anonimity in a chat with the said the application would be filed on.monday 8 June 2020 at the court of Appeal, Abuja Division.
